The Importance of Data Encryption
Data encryption is one of the cornerstones of security in online casinos. It ensures that any sensitive information, such as personal details and financial data, is encoded and inaccessible to unauthorized parties. Digital encryption technologies, like Secure Socket Layer (SSL) and Transport Layer Security (TLS), create secure connections between players and the casino’s servers, making it incredibly difficult for hackers to intercept data.
Here are a few key points highlighting the significance of data encryption:
- Privacy Protection: Encryption safeguards players’ personal information against cyber threats.
- Transaction Security: It secures financial transactions, reducing the risk of fraud.
- Trust Building: Gamblers are more likely to engage with platforms that prioritize their security.
- Regulatory Compliance: Adherence to encryption protocols is often a requirement for licensing and operation.
Two-Factor Authentication (2FA) as a Security Measure
Two-factor authentication (2FA) adds an extra layer of protection for players accessing their accounts. In essence, it requires users to provide two different types of information to verify their identity. This is typically a combination of something the user knows (like a password) and something the user possesses (like a mobile device). This method greatly minimizes the risk of unauthorized access, even if a player’s password is compromised.
Some benefits of implementing 2FA include:
- Enhanced Security: Even if hackers obtain a password, they cannot access the account without second-factor verification.
- Real-Time Alerts: Players can receive notifications of suspicious activity, enabling quick reactions.
- Accessibility: Many services offer user-friendly 2FA options that can be easily integrated into everyday online gaming.

Payment Security Protocols
When players deposit or withdraw funds, they want assurance that their financial transactions are secure. Leading Canadian online casinos utilize a variety of payment security protocols, such as encryption and fraud detection systems, which protect user transactions every step of the way. They commonly support reputable payment methods like credit cards, e-wallets, and cryptocurrencies, all of which are accompanied by secure transaction processes.
Key aspects of payment security include:
- Transaction Monitoring: Real-time monitoring systems that flag suspicious transactions enhance security.
- PCI Compliance: Following Payment Card Industry standards ensures that casinos meet specific security requirements.
- Withdrawal Policies: Clear procedures for withdrawals safeguard player funds and ensure timely transfers.
